Proč testem řízený vývoj vede k rychlejšímu vývoji?
Proč testem řízený vývoj vede k rychlejšímu vývoji?

Video: Proč testem řízený vývoj vede k rychlejšímu vývoji?

Video: Proč testem řízený vývoj vede k rychlejšímu vývoji?
Video: Kdy UMĚLÁ INTELIGENCE získá vědomí? Existuje důvod, proč se toho děsíme... 2024, Smět
Anonim

TDD pomáhá vytvářet lépe modulární, rozšiřitelný a flexibilní kód. Testem řízený vývoj přístup vede agilní tým k plánování, rozvíjet a test malé jednotky, které mají být integrovány v pokročilé fázi. V rámci tohoto přístupu dotyčný člen podává a podává lepší výkon, protože se více zaměřuje na menší jednotku.

Stejně tak se lidé ptají, jaké jsou výhody testování řízeného vývoje?

Jeden z výhody testování řízeného vývoje to znamená, že organizacím dává možnost bezbolestně aktualizovat svůj software, aby odpovídal novým obchodním požadavkům nebo jiným nepředvídatelným proměnným. Úspěšná organizace je taková, která dokáže reagovat na měnící se prostředí a suverénně řešit návrhy na zlepšení.

Stejně tak testování jednotek urychluje vývoj? Jednotkové testování je nezbytnou součástí rozvíjející se softwarových aplikací. To zahrnuje rychlejší vývoj protože obvykle píšete jednotkový test ještě předtím, než napíšete kód a poté test váš kód proti řekl test.

Kromě toho, proč vývoj řízený testem?

Jednoduchý koncept TDD je napsat a opravit neúspěšné testy před napsáním nového kódu (před rozvoj ). To pomáhá vyhnout se duplicitě kódu, protože píšeme malé množství kódu najednou, abychom mohli projít testy . ( Testy nejsou nic jiného než podmínky požadavku, které potřebujeme test je splnit).

Jaké jsou fáze vývoje řízeného testováním?

Červená, zelená a Refactor jsou tři fázi Test Driven Development a toto je sekvence, která bude následovat při psaní kódu. Při dodržení tohoto pořadí kroky pomáhá zajistit, že máte testy pro kód, který píšete, a píšete pouze kód, který musíte test pro.

Doporučuje: